Should you actually wish to sell the “environment friendly energy” aspects of your home, focus on your water utilization. Particularly, how are you heating it up? Traditional programs use a water heating tank. They’re inefficient as a result of the heater has to activate once in a while to maintain the tank scorching. Switch out your outdated heater for a brand new tankless water heater. They are much extra environment friendly and you can also declare a tax credit for putting in one.

One other stunning drain on family energy is the fridge, particularly whether it is an older model. Austin Energy offers money incentives for handing over outdated fridges, as a lot as $50, and they will correctly dispose of the old one. On average, the refrigerator uses 10 to fifteen p.c of a household’s electricity every month, much more if there is one in the storage as nicely. Setting the thermostat lower, cleansing the coils and making sure the fridge isn’t positioned in a warm space can all assist to cut back the quantity of energy it makes use of.

Another potential energy-saving AR regards using a devoted air compressor. This may be indicated by having an finish use at a considerable distance from the compressors, or having an end use that requires the next pressure than the rest of the end users. Utilizing a devoted compressor for end users with high-pressure necessities will cut back the price to produce compressed air by making the lower-system strain AR, mentioned beforehand, viable 11 The required airflow and stress of the process tools, which needs the devoted compressor, are required to measurement the compressor properly.

In 2018, main energy depth – an necessary indicator of how a lot energy is used by the global economy – improved by simply 1.2%, the slowest charge since 2010. This was considerably slower than the 1.7% improvement in 2017 and marked the third yr in a row the speed has declined. It was also nicely beneath the average three% improvement in keeping with the IEA’s Efficient World Technique, first described in Energy Effectivity 2018.

Your freezer and fridge doorways have rubber gaskets on them that seal them and maintain the cold air inside. If a gasket is broken or worn out, your fridge has to work further exhausting to maintain the inner air cool. This prices you money. When steam is produced at increased strain and throttled for all finish uses, an alternate energy-saving AR involves installing a steam turbine into the steam system 18 A steam turbine will produce electrical energy whereas replacing the throttling valve and reducing the steam stress in the system for the processes. The principle required information are the current boiler pressure, steam strain wanted by the process, and the method of stress change between the boiler and the subsequent-stage header.

Energy efficiency savings are evaluated in line with a variety of protocols, which might vary from state to state and even utility to utility and program to program. Whereas some analysis is very rigorous, other analysis could be sloppy and can overestimate savings. To be able to defer the necessity for brand spanking new technology, transmission, and distribution infrastructure, the energy savings should be real. While most states have analysis protocols eighty, some of these protocols could be improved. Increased standardization of protocols can even make it simpler to compare and add together completely different evaluation results. A number of areas have undertaken such efforts forty four,45, and DOE is also starting such an effort 46. These efforts are necessary as they enhance the credibility and accuracy of energy efficiency savings estimates, allowing programs planners to higher depend on energy efficiency as a system resource.

Energy efficiency is the quickest and most reasonably priced solution to decarbonize our economic system and guarantee reliable and sustainable energy for everyone on the planet. Round 44% of the CO2 emission reductions needed must come from energy effectivity, while 36% will come by a switch to renewables ( IEA 2017 ). The underside line is that without energy effectivity, the potential of renewables alone for a sustainable energy transition is inadequate if we’re to succeed in the goal of reducing international warming. The U.S. Division of Energy (DOE) recognized Higher Buildings Problem accomplice MetLife Funding Administration for energy effectivity advances made in its District Heart. The 910,000-sq.-foot constructing in Washington, D.C. is a Better Buildings showcase challenge and saves 31% yearly on energy prices, which equates to more than $500,000 per 12 months, a 33% energy discount compared to a 2014 baseline.

In 2017, the BEET published a report on Current Building Energy Effectivity Renovation: Worldwide Evaluation of Regulatory Policies ( BEET6 ) which is the sixth in a sequence of research produced by the task group. Energy coverage makers in the present day face the problem of determining which set of policies are probably the most efective in signifcantly enhancing the energy efciency of current buildings. BEET 6 addresses this query by providing an outline of key regulatory insurance policies which have been used internationally to require improvements to current business and residential buildings at various factors, including renovation, refurbishment, retroft, alterations and additions.

A well-known instance is the 2010 retrofit of the Empire State Constructing (United States Green Constructing Council 2008 , Buhayar 2009 , Harrington and Carmichael 2009 , Vaughn 2012 , Empire State Building 2014 ) after it was separately retrofitted from single to double glazing, making additional savings tougher and costlier. The integratively designed whole-constructing retrofit still reduce site energy use 38%, from 277 kWh m−2 yr−1 (slightly below the US office median of 293) to 173 kWh m−2 yr−1. A lot of the effectivity gains were paid for by $17.4 million capital savings from making the cooling systems one-third smaller to match the reduced cooling load, somewhat than replacing them with larger new ones (plus greater electrical risers).
